Skip to content

Commit

Permalink
chore: python requirements update (#4179)
Browse files Browse the repository at this point in the history
  • Loading branch information
edx-requirements-bot authored Nov 13, 2023
1 parent 5f7d5ad commit 9d29e8a
Show file tree
Hide file tree
Showing 3 changed files with 106 additions and 82 deletions.
4 changes: 0 additions & 4 deletions requirements/common_constraints.txt
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,3 @@ elasticsearch<7.14.0

# django-simple-history>3.0.0 adds indexing and causes a lot of migrations to be affected


# tox>4.0.0 isn't yet compatible with many tox plugins, causing CI failures in almost all repos.
# Details can be found in this discussion: https://github.com/tox-dev/tox/discussions/1810
tox<4.0.0
110 changes: 63 additions & 47 deletions requirements/local.txt
Original file line number Diff line number Diff line change
Expand Up @@ -6,10 +6,6 @@
#
accessible-pygments==0.0.4
# via pydata-sphinx-theme
aiohttp==3.8.6
# via openai
aiosignal==1.3.1
# via aiohttp
alabaster==0.7.13
# via sphinx
algoliasearch==1.20.0
Expand All @@ -23,6 +19,12 @@ algoliasearch-django==1.7.3
# -r requirements/base.in
amqp==5.2.0
# via kombu
annotated-types==0.6.0
# via pydantic
anyio==3.7.1
# via
# httpx
# openai
asgiref==3.7.2
# via
# django
Expand All @@ -34,12 +36,9 @@ astroid==3.0.1
# pylint
# pylint-celery
async-timeout==4.0.3
# via
# aiohttp
# redis
# via redis
attrs==21.4.0
# via
# aiohttp
# glom
# jsonschema
# openedx-events
Expand Down Expand Up @@ -73,29 +72,33 @@ boltons==21.0.0
# face
# glom
# semgrep
boto3==1.28.78
boto3==1.28.84
# via django-ses
botocore==1.31.78
botocore==1.31.84
# via
# boto3
# s3transfer
bracex==2.4
# via wcmatch
cachetools==5.3.2
# via google-auth
# via
# google-auth
# tox
cairocffi==1.4.0
# via
# -c requirements/constraints.txt
# cairosvg
cairosvg==2.7.1
# via -r requirements/base.in
celery==5.3.4
celery==5.3.5
# via
# -c requirements/constraints.txt
# taxonomy-connector
certifi==2023.7.22
# via
# elasticsearch
# httpcore
# httpx
# requests
# selenium
# snowflake-connector-python
Expand All @@ -105,9 +108,10 @@ cffi==1.16.0
# cryptography
# pynacl
# snowflake-connector-python
chardet==5.2.0
# via tox
charset-normalizer==3.3.2
# via
# aiohttp
# requests
# snowflake-connector-python
click==8.1.7
Expand Down Expand Up @@ -137,7 +141,9 @@ code-annotations==1.5.0
# edx-lint
# edx-toggles
colorama==0.4.6
# via semgrep
# via
# semgrep
# tox
contentful==2.1.1
# via -r requirements/base.in
coverage[toml]==7.3.2
Expand All @@ -154,7 +160,7 @@ cryptography==41.0.5
# social-auth-core
cssselect2==0.7.0
# via cairosvg
ddt==1.6.0
ddt==1.7.0
# via -r requirements/test.in
defusedxml==0.7.1
# via
Expand All @@ -168,7 +174,9 @@ dill==0.3.7
distlib==0.3.7
# via virtualenv
distro==1.8.0
# via docker-compose
# via
# docker-compose
# openai
# via
# -c requirements/constraints.txt
# -r requirements/base.in
Expand Down Expand Up @@ -422,6 +430,7 @@ elasticsearch-dsl==7.4.1
# django-elasticsearch-dsl-drf
exceptiongroup==1.1.3
# via
# anyio
# pytest
# trio
# trio-websocket
Expand All @@ -431,7 +440,7 @@ face==22.0.0
# via glom
factory-boy==3.3.0
# via -r requirements/test.in
faker==19.13.0
faker==20.0.0
# via factory-boy
fastavro==1.9.0
# via openedx-events
Expand All @@ -442,17 +451,13 @@ filelock==3.13.1
# virtualenv
freezegun==1.2.2
# via -r requirements/test.in
frozenlist==1.4.0
# via
# aiohttp
# aiosignal
getsmarter-api-clients==0.6.1
# via -r requirements/base.in
glom==22.1.0
# via semgrep
google-api-core==2.12.0
google-api-core==2.14.0
# via google-api-python-client
google-api-python-client==2.106.0
google-api-python-client==2.107.0
# via -r requirements/base.in
google-auth==2.23.4
# via
Expand All @@ -472,19 +477,26 @@ googleapis-common-protos==1.61.0
gspread==5.12.0
# via -r requirements/base.in
h11==0.14.0
# via wsproto
# via
# httpcore
# wsproto
html2text==2020.1.16
# via -r requirements/base.in
httpcore==1.0.2
# via httpx
httplib2==0.22.0
# via
# google-api-python-client
# google-auth-httplib2
httpx==0.25.1
# via openai
idna==3.4
# via
# anyio
# httpx
# requests
# snowflake-connector-python
# trio
# yarl
imagesize==1.4.1
# via sphinx
importlib-metadata==6.8.0
Expand Down Expand Up @@ -516,7 +528,7 @@ jsonschema==3.2.0
# via
# docker-compose
# semgrep
kombu==5.3.2
kombu==5.3.3
# via celery
libsass==0.22.0
# via django-libsass
Expand All @@ -535,10 +547,6 @@ mock==5.1.0
# via -r requirements/test.in
more-itertools==10.1.0
# via simple-salesforce
multidict==6.0.4
# via
# aiohttp
# yarl
mysqlclient==2.2.0
# via -r requirements/test.in
newrelic==9.1.1
Expand All @@ -548,7 +556,7 @@ oauthlib==3.2.2
# getsmarter-api-clients
# requests-oauthlib
# social-auth-core
openai==0.28.1
openai==1.2.3
# via taxonomy-connector
openedx-atlas==0.5.0
# via -r requirements/base.in
Expand All @@ -565,6 +573,7 @@ packaging==21.3
# docker
# drf-yasg
# pydata-sphinx-theme
# pyproject-api
# pytest
# semgrep
# snowflake-connector-python
Expand All @@ -574,7 +583,7 @@ paramiko==3.3.1
# via docker
path==16.7.1
# via edx-i18n-tools
pbr==5.11.1
pbr==6.0.0
# via stevedore
peewee==3.17.0
# via semgrep
Expand All @@ -590,6 +599,7 @@ platformdirs==3.11.0
# via
# pylint
# snowflake-connector-python
# tox
# virtualenv
# zeep
pluggy==1.3.0
Expand All @@ -598,16 +608,14 @@ pluggy==1.3.0
# tox
polib==1.2.0
# via edx-i18n-tools
prompt-toolkit==3.0.39
prompt-toolkit==3.0.40
# via click-repl
protobuf==4.25.0
# via
# google-api-core
# googleapis-common-protos
psutil==5.9.6
# via edx-django-utils
py==1.11.0
# via tox
pyasn1==0.5.0
# via
# pyasn1-modules
Expand All @@ -620,6 +628,10 @@ pycountry==22.3.5
# via -r requirements/base.in
pycparser==2.21
# via cffi
pydantic==2.4.2
# via openai
pydantic-core==2.10.1
# via pydantic
pydata-sphinx-theme==0.14.3
# via sphinx-book-theme
pygments==2.16.1
Expand Down Expand Up @@ -667,6 +679,8 @@ pyparsing==3.1.1
# via
# httplib2
# packaging
pyproject-api==1.5.0
# via tox
pyrsistent==0.20.0
# via jsonschema
pysocks==1.7.1
Expand All @@ -681,13 +695,13 @@ pytest==7.4.3
# pytest-xdist
pytest-cov==4.1.0
# via -r requirements/test.in
pytest-django==4.6.0
pytest-django==4.7.0
# via -r requirements/test.in
pytest-responses==0.5.1
# via -r requirements/test.in
pytest-split==0.8.1
# via -r requirements/local.in
pytest-xdist==3.3.1
pytest-xdist==3.4.0
# via -r requirements/test.in
python-dateutil==2.8.2
# via
Expand Down Expand Up @@ -755,7 +769,6 @@ requests==2.31.0
# edx-drf-extensions
# edx-rest-api-client
# google-api-core
# openai
# requests-file
# requests-oauthlib
# requests-toolbelt
Expand Down Expand Up @@ -821,15 +834,17 @@ six==1.16.0
# python-memcached
# python-monkey-business
# requests-file
# tox
# websocket-client
slumber==0.7.1
# via edx-rest-api-client
sniffio==1.3.0
# via trio
# via
# anyio
# httpx
# trio
snowballstemmer==2.2.0
# via sphinx
snowflake-connector-python==3.4.0
snowflake-connector-python==3.4.1
# via -r requirements/base.in
social-auth-app-django==5.4.0
# via
Expand Down Expand Up @@ -890,16 +905,15 @@ tomli==2.0.1
# via
# coverage
# pylint
# pyproject-api
# pytest
# tox
tomlkit==0.12.2
# via
# pylint
# snowflake-connector-python
tox==3.28.0
# via
# -c requirements/common_constraints.txt
# -r requirements/test.in
tox==4.0.0
# via -r requirements/test.in
tqdm==4.66.1
# via
# openai
Expand All @@ -912,12 +926,16 @@ trio-websocket==0.11.1
# via selenium
typing-extensions==4.8.0
# via
# annotated-types
# asgiref
# astroid
# django-countries
# edx-opaque-keys
# faker
# kombu
# openai
# pydantic
# pydantic-core
# pydata-sphinx-theme
# pylint
# semgrep
Expand Down Expand Up @@ -969,8 +987,6 @@ wsproto==1.2.0
# via trio-websocket
xss-utils==0.5.0
# via -r requirements/base.in
yarl==1.9.2
# via aiohttp
zeep==4.2.1
# via simple-salesforce
zipp==3.17.0
Expand Down
Loading

0 comments on commit 9d29e8a

Please sign in to comment.